클라우드 백업 TCO 억제를 위한 Hot Cold 스토리지 계층 관리

클라우드 백업 TCO 억제를 위한 Hot Cold 스토리지 계층 관리

클라우드 환경에서 백업 데이터 증가에 따른 총소유비용(TCO) 증가를 억제하고 신속한 RTO(복구 목표 시간)를 보장하려면, 클라우드 백업 스토리지 핫콜드 구분 가이드를 따르는 계층화 전략이 필수입니다. 데이터의 수명 주기와 복구 중요도에 맞춰 Hot(자주 액세스), Cool, Cold/Archive 계층을 전략적으로 활용해야만, 불필요한 고비용 스토리지 사용을 최소화하고 규정 준수 요건을 충족할 수 있습니다. 스토리지 계층화는 단순히 데이터를 저장하는 것을 넘어, 백업 인프라의 효율성과 안정성을 동시에 높이는 핵심 운영 전략입니다.

데이터 액세스 빈도와 긴급성에 따른 계층 구분 기준

클라우드 백업 스토리지 계층(Hot, Cool, Cold) 구분은 단순한 저장 위치를 넘어, 백업 데이터의 총소유비용(TCO, Total Cost of Ownership)을 결정하고 최적화하는 핵심 전략입니다. 이 계층 구분은 데이터의 액세스 빈도(Frequency)와 재해 발생 시 요구되는 복구 목표 시간(RTO/Latency)에 따라 명확히 결정됩니다.

계층별 핵심 지표 비교 및 비용 구조

각 계층은 저장 비용, 인출 비용, 복구 속도 면에서 상충 관계(Trade-off)를 가지므로, 데이터 유형별 전략적 배치가 필수입니다.

계층 저장 비용 (월) 인출 비용 (GB당) 복구 시간(RTO) 최소 보관 기간
Hot Tier 가장 높음 가장 낮음 (밀리초 단위) 즉시(Instantaneous) 없음
Cool Tier 중간 중간 (인출 비용 부과) 밀리초 단위 90일 ~ 180일
Cold / Archive 가장 낮음 매우 높음 (대량) 분 ~ 시간 단위 180일 이상

인사이트: CoolCold Tier는 저장 비용 절감을 위해 최소 보관 기간 및 높은 인출 비용을 요구합니다. 따라서, 데이터를 자주 액세스할 경우 오히려 Hot Tier보다 총비용이 높아지는 역전 현상이 발생할 수 있음을 유의해야 합니다.

효율적인 전략은 Hot Tier에 최소한의 최신 데이터만 보관하고, 데이터 수명 주기에 맞춰 Cool, Cold 계층으로 자동 전환하는 수명 주기 정책(Lifecycle Policy)을 적용하여 비용을 절감하는 것입니다. 이제 이 상충 관계를 비용 항목별로 더 자세히 살펴보겠습니다.

계층별 저장 비용과 운영/인출 비용의 상반된 구조 심층 분석

클라우드 백업 스토리지 비용 구조는 저장 비용(GB/월)운영/인출 비용(API 요청, GB당)이라는 두 개의 축으로 구성되며, 계층이 Hot에서 Cold로 이동할수록 비용 특성이 역전되는 ‘역비례’ 구조가 핵심입니다. 이 구조를 이해하지 못하면 불필요한 비용 폭탄을 맞을 수 있습니다.

주요 비용 항목별 계층별 특징 비교

Hot Tier는 높은 저장 비용을 감수하고 낮은 운영 비용(빠른 액세스)을 선택하며, Cold Tier는 최저의 저장 비용을 선택하는 대신 높은 인출 비용을 부담하는 것이 정석입니다.

  • 저장 비용(GB/월): Cold Tier는 TB당 월 $1~3 수준으로 가장 저렴하며, Hot Tier는 5배 이상 높은 비용이 발생합니다.
  • 인출/트래픽 비용(GB당): Cold Tier는 데이터 인출 시 GB당 요금이 부과되며, 긴급 복구 옵션 사용 시 추가 트랜잭션 수수료가 발생하여 Hot Tier 대비 압도적으로 비쌉니다.
  • API 요청 비용: Put/Get/Delete 등 데이터 접근 빈도가 낮을수록 Cold Tier의 요청당 비용이 Hot/Cool Tier보다 높게 책정될 수 있습니다.

최적화 전략은 데이터 수명 주기에 따라 결정됩니다. 자주 액세스하는 Hot 데이터는 비싼 저장 비용을 감수하고 낮은 운영 비용을, 거의 접근하지 않는 Cold 데이터는 최저의 저장 비용을 선택하는 것이 정석입니다.

[경고] 최소 보관 기간과 조기 삭제 벌금(Early Deletion Fee)

Cold Tier 사용 시 설정된 최소 보관 기간(30일~180일)을 준수해야 하며, 이를 채우지 못하고 삭제 시 조기 삭제 벌금(Early Deletion Fee)이 부과되어 비용 효율성을 저해함을 유의해야 합니다. 장기 보존 데이터에 대해서만 Cold Tier를 적용해야 합니다.

주요 클라우드 서비스 제공업체(CSP)별 백업 스토리지 계층 심층 비교

실제 백업 솔루션 선택 시 클라우드 백업 스토리지 핫콜드 구분 가이드에 따라 CSP별 계층 구조를 이해하는 것이 필수적입니다. 각 CSP는 고유한 계층 명칭, 최소 보관 기간, 그리고 데이터 인출 시간 및 비용 정책을 가지고 있습니다.

다음 표를 통해 주요 CSP(AWS, Azure, GCP)의 백업 스토리지 계층을 비교하고, 데이터의 보존 주기와 규정 준수 요건에 맞게 신중히 선택할 수 있습니다.

CSP Hot (자주 액세스) Cool (가끔 액세스) Cold (장기 보존/보관)
AWS S3 Standard S3 Standard-IA (최소 30일) S3 Glacier, Deep Archive (최대 12시간 이내 복구)
Azure Hot Blob Cool Blob (최소 30일) Archive Blob (최소 180일, 최대 15시간 복구)
GCP Standard Nearline (최소 30일) Coldline / Archive (최소 365일)
본론3 이미지 1

이러한 계층 구분을 간소화하고 최적화하는 핵심은 AWS S3 Intelligent-Tiering과 같은 자동 계층화 기능입니다. 이는 데이터 액세스 패턴을 모니터링하여 Hot과 Cool 계층 사이의 이동을 자동화함으로써, 예측 불가능한 워크로드에서도 관리 오버헤드 없이 비용 절감을 극대화할 수 있게 해주는 혁신적인 접근 방식입니다. 이러한 자동화가 바로 최종적인 비용 최적화의 열쇠입니다.

데이터 수명 주기 자동화 기반의 비용 최적화 달성

클라우드 백업 스토리지 계층 구분은 단순 저장 비용 절감이 아닌, RTO(복구 목표 시간)에 기반한 데이터 가치 사슬 최적화 전략입니다. 복구 빈도에 따라 Hot, Cold, Archive Tier를 전략적으로 배치해야 하며, 무분별한 Cold Tier 사용은 예상치 못한 인출 비용(Egress Fee)과 벌금으로 총 소유 비용(TCO)을 급증시킬 수 있습니다.

궁극적인 최적화의 해답은 ‘자동화’입니다.

데이터 수명 주기 전체를 시스템이 관리하도록 클라우드 수명 주기 정책을 정교하게 자동화하는 것에 있습니다. 여러분은 현재 어떤 기준으로 데이터를 Cool/Cold Tier로 전환하고 계십니까?

이러한 전략적 고민을 해결하기 위해, 실제로 현장에서 자주 발생하는 계층 관리 관련 질문과 가이드라인을 아래에서 확인해 보세요.

클라우드 백업 스토리지 계층 관리에 대한 주요 질문 및 가이드라인

Q: Hot 계층 데이터가 Cool/Cold 계층으로 이동하는 자동화 기준은 무엇이며, 백업 가이드에서 중요성은 무엇인가요?

주요 자동화 기준 및 가이드

  • 기간 기반: 데이터 생성 후 30일/60일 등 지정 기간 경과 시 Cool 또는 Archive 계층으로 전환하는 방식.
  • 액세스 기반: AWS Intelligent-Tiering과 같이 액세스 패턴을 모니터링하여 데이터 비활성화 시 자동으로 최적 계층(Cool/Cold)으로 조정하는 방식.
  • 복구 요구 사항: 빈번한 복구가 필요한 최신 데이터는 반드시 Hot 계층에 보관해야 한다는 원칙을 적용해야 합니다.
Q: Cold/Archive 계층의 최소 보관 기간 미준수 시 발생하는 비용 이슈와 회피 전략은 무엇인가요?

최소 보관 기간 이전에 데이터를 삭제하면, 남은 기간에 대한 저장 비용을 조기 삭제 벌금(Early Deletion Fee) 형태로 지불해야 하므로 전체 비용 효율성이 떨어집니다.

회피 전략: 백업 솔루션의 만료 정책 설정 시, 클라우드 계층의 최소 보관 기간을 반드시 확인하고 그보다 긴 기간으로 설정하여 벌금 발생을 원천 차단해야 합니다.

Q: 백업 솔루션의 Hot/Cold 계층 구분 기능과 클라우드 네이티브 정책을 어떻게 연계하여 관리해야 하나요?

통합 관리 전략

  1. 솔루션 주도 기간: 백업 솔루션이 즉각적인 복구를 위해 필요한 최신 데이터(예: 7~30일)만 Hot 계층에 직접 보관하도록 설정.
  2. 클라우드 위임 기간: 해당 기간이 지난 데이터에 대해서는 백업 솔루션의 정책을 해제하고, 클라우드 서비스의 Lifecycle Policy에 위임하여 최적의 장기 보존 비용을 달성합니다.
  3. 이중 관리 방지: 동일 데이터를 솔루션과 클라우드 정책이 중복 관리하지 않도록 명확한 책임 구분을 해야 합니다.

댓글 남기기